Output 59dd63e97e2a24d34b37ce97768217a6ddfd1dda74ea7797df73a334f6b9863a:4
- value
- 309290
- script pubkey
- OP_0 OP_PUSHBYTES_20 032257aa150d6f40af037b8cbf6d52c5a5f60422
- address
- bc1qqv3902s4p4h5ptcr0wxt7m2jckjlvppzw9t64m
- transaction
- 59dd63e97e2a24d34b37ce97768217a6ddfd1dda74ea7797df73a334f6b9863a